How they compare
Bangladesh currently reports 1.14 GPI against 0.9847 GPI in World, a difference of 0.1553 GPI.
That makes Bangladesh's figure about 1.2 times World's.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Bangladesh has been ahead every year.

About this data
Ratio of female gross enrolment ratio for primary and lower secondary to male gross enrolment ratio for primary and lower secondary. It is calculated by dividing the female value for the indicator by the male value for the indicator. A GPI equal to 1 indicates parity between females and males. In general, a value less than 1 indicates disparity in favor of males and a value greater than 1 indicates disparity in favor of females.
